Abstract
Enhancement of the magnitude of the value corresponding to the superconducting energy gap of Al in Nb/Al-AlOx-Al-AlOx-Al/Nb and Nb/Al/Nb/Al-AlOx-Al-AlOx-Al/Nb/Al/Nb devices by tunnel extraction of quasiparticles has been investigated experimentally. The enhancement is observed both at the gap-difference and gap-sum voltage. In addition to the gap-difference and gap-sum features, there is a feature in the I-V characteristic which corresponds to the sum of the energy gaps of the external electrodes. The dc and ac Josephson currents appear in the devices below the same critical temperature Tceq, which is found to be Tceq=2.35 and 2.60 K for the devices of the first and second types, respectively. Below Tceq, an enhancement of the dc component of ac Josephson current has been observed at V>0, as compared with the magnitude of the dc Josephson current at V=0.
